  • Patent number: 7686352
    Abstract: Cross-linked polyethylene (PEX) tubing is utilized in a plumbing application for its strength and flexibility. A thin outer layer is formed around the PEX layer to provide a variety of color choices for the final tubing. The use of a softer material for the outer layer provides the unexpected benefit of a more secure connection as a standard connector having a ring is able to dig into the outer layer and provide a more secure grip and an improved hydraulic sealing.
    Type: Grant
    Filed: March 5, 2007
    Date of Patent: March 30, 2010
    Assignee: Brass Craft Manufacturing Company
    Inventor: Craig Avery Preston
